Allerton, Illinois

With 205 residents, Allerton sits in Champaign County, Illinois as a small civic unit. The median household income stands at $53,393.

Definition and scope

Allerton is a chartered municipality within Champaign County, Illinois, Illinois. Local services and ordinances are coordinated through county and state-level agencies. The city operates within Congressional District 15 and is part of the Champaign-Urbana, IL metropolitan area.

Who lives here

Allerton has approximately 205 residents. The median age is 51.5 years. Roughly 74% of housing units are owner-occupied. The median home value is $106,300.

Economy and earnings

Median household income in Allerton is $53,393. Poverty rate stands at 17.6%. Unemployment rate at last release was 1.7%. Educational attainment: 11.9% of residents 25 and over hold a bachelor's degree or higher.

Geography and climate

Elevation here is 737 feet. Local growing conditions correspond to USDA hardiness zone 6a.
